Latest Patents
Ryosuke Kubo holds a patent for an "Apparatus for evaluating vascular endothelial function." This apparatus includes a cuff pressure controlling unit that performs continuous pressure stimulation on a part of a subject's body for a predetermined time. It also features a cuff pressure detecting unit that measures the cuff pressure through a pressure sensor, a pulse wave detecting unit that captures pulse waves, and an analyzing unit that evaluates vascular endothelial function by comparing vessel viscoelastic indexes obtained from the detected pulse waves.
